The parties, due to the technical problems, might be taken by surprise by the grounds mentioned in an adverse decision on which they have not had an opportunity to comment. Where technical problems occur such that the oral proceedings held by videoconference cannot be conducted openly and fairly, for example due to a total or partial breakdown in communication, the right to be heard might possibly be violated (Art. 113(1)). Participants are encouraged to perform a test call well before the oral proceedings take place.įurther information on the technology, procedure and etiquette for conducting oral proceedings by videoconference is available on the EPO website. They must ensure that their videoconferencing equipment meets the technical requirements specified in the communication containing the technical instructions. Participants are responsible and bear the costs for their own connection to the internet and any technical facilities at their end. In addition to the summons, participants will receive an email confirming the date, time and the videoconference contact details to be used to establish the connection (in the form of a link or by other suitable means) and containing any further appropriate information, including on the organisation of the videoconference. It is at the discretion of the writer of the minutes (and of the chair who authenticates them) to decide what is considered essential and relevant in the meaning of Rule 124(1) ( T 212/97). If the request for correction is filed within the period for filing the grounds for appeal, the division will make every effort to deal with it promptly to the extent possible so that the party can refer to the communication in the appeal. The communication from the division cannot on its own be subject to an appeal. In response to a request for correction the division will either issue corrected minutes of the oral proceedings or despatch a communication stating that the minutes already contain the essentials of the oral proceedings and the relevant statements of the parties and give reasoning thereto (see T 819/96). The examining/opposition division is competent to decide upon the request ( T 1198/97, T 68/02 and T 231/99). If a party to oral proceedings considers the minutes thereof not to fulfil the requirements of Rule 124, it may file a request to that effect, with a proposed correction, as soon as possible after receipt of the minutes in question.
